merge: Add support for SQL via Apache Calcite (#78)
This pull request integrates initial support for SQL queries via Apache Calcite into the OpenDC codebase.
Our vision is that users of OpenDC should be able to use SQL queries to access and process most
of the experiment data generated by simulations.
This pull request moves towards this goal by adding the ability to query workload traces supported
by OpenDC using SQL. We also provide a CLI for querying the data in workload traces via `opendc-trace-tools`:
```bash
opendc-trace-tools query -i data/bitbrains-small -f opendc-vm "SELECT MAX(cpu_count) FROM resource_states"
```
## Implementation Notes :hammer_and_pick:
* Add Calcite (SQL) integration
* Add support for writing via SQL
* Add support for writing via SQL
* Support custom Parquet ReadSupport implementations
* Read records using low-level Parquet API
* Do not use Avro when exporting experiment data
* Do not use Avro when reading WTF trace
* Drop dependency on Avro
* Add support for projections
## External Dependencies :four_leaf_clover:
* Apache Calcite
## Breaking API Changes :warning:
* The existing code for reading Parquet traces using Apache Avro has been removed.
* `TraceFormat.newReader` now accepts a nullable `projection` parameter
